> The martins have not been seen actively approaching the gourds at Marymoor.

I (and Ed Siegel) saw a Purple Martin in the gourds at the "jetty" (platform) the end of boardwalk section of the Audubuon Loop into Lake Sammamish on a Saturday at the end of May (May 26th).

Much to the annoyance of the Tree Swallow in the next gourd: they were activley mobbing it.

It was later seen feeding over the "Grassy Meadow".

I also saw a Green Heron on the river the same day.

Not sure if there is more than one set of gourds at Marymoor but there was certainly a martin at that location.
